To understand why the conversion of 1 pound per square inch (psi) is equivalent to approximately 2.307 feet of water, it’s essential to consider the relationship between pressure, water density, and height.

Hydraulic pressure can be quantified using the formula:

[ \text{Pressure (psi)} = \text{Height (feet)} \times \text{Density of water (lbs/ft}^3\text{)} \times \text{Gravity (ft/sec}^2\text{)} ]

For water, its density is typically around 62.4 pounds per cubic foot (lbs/ft³) at standard temperature. The acceleration due to gravity used in most calculations is approximately 32.2 feet per second squared (ft/s²).

To find how many feet of water exert a pressure of 1 psi, you can rearrange the formula to solve for height:

[ \text{Height} = \frac{\text{Pressure}}{\text{Density} \times \text{Gravity}} ]

Using 1 psi, the density of water, and the constant for gravity, the calculation becomes:
